Plumbing Basics Every Homeowner Should Know
Plumbing is an essential facet of any type of home, responsible for providing clean water for alcohol consumption, food preparation, and showering, as well as removing wastewater safely. Understanding the fundamentals of home plumbing is crucial for every house owner to make certain correct upkeep, troubleshooting, and, if necessary, repair work. In this newbie's overview, we'll cover the fundamental concepts of home plumbing to help you become extra accustomed to exactly how it works.

Drainage System


The drainage system removes wastewater from your home and lugs it away to a sewer treatment facility or septic system. It contains a network of pipelines, installations, and components that transport wastewater from plumbing fixtures to the primary sewage system line or septic tank. Correct water drainage is necessary to prevent clogs, back-ups, and sewage leaks.

Ventilation System


The air flow system assists keep appropriate atmospheric pressure and avoid sewage system gases from entering your home. Air vent pipelines, also referred to as air vent heaps, extend from plumbing components to the roofing system, permitting sewage system gases to run away safely outside. Ventilation pipelines likewise enable air to go into the drain system, assisting in smooth wastewater circulation and preventing suction or vacuum cleaner effects.

Water System System


The supply of water system brings clean water into your home from a local water resource or a personal well. It consists of a main water line that links to your home's plumbing system, generally situated underground. A water meter measures the quantity of water consumed, while a shut-off valve enables you to control the circulation of water into your home.

Understanding Basics of Home Plumbing System: A Beginner's Guide


The Main Components of Your Home Plumbing System


The Water Supply System


This system is responsible for transporting fresh water into your home. It usually has a main water line that splits into two branches: one directed towards cold water services and the other connected to a water heater for hot water. The pressure is key here; it ensures water reaches all parts of your house.


The Drainage System


Once water has been used, it becomes wastewater that needs to be removed from your home. This is where the drainage system comes into play. It includes all the pipes that carry wastewater and sewage away from your house to sewage treatment facilities or septic tanks.


The Vent System


The vent system prevents sewer gases from entering your home and helps maintain the pressure balance that allows wastewater to flow out properly. These vents usually exit through the roof of your house.


Water Heating System


For those who enjoy hot showers or using hot water for cleaning, the water heater is a crucial part of the plumbing system. It can be a tankless system, which heats water on demand, or a traditional water tank model.


Common Plumbing Problems and Basic Troubleshooting


Plumbing systems, while designed to be durable, can face issues like clogged drains, leaky faucets, or low water pressure. Here are some basic troubleshooting tips:


Clogged Drains


Use a plunger or a plumber's snake to try and dislodge whatever is blocking the drain. Regular cleaning can prevent clogs.


Leaky Faucets


Often caused by worn-out washers or gaskets, these can usually be replaced by someone with basic DIY skills.


Low Water Pressure


This might be due to sediment build-up in your fixtures or a leak somewhere in your water line. Cleaning out aerators or seeking a professional to detect leaks might be necessary.


Preventive Maintenance Tips


Maintaining your plumbing system is key to avoiding emergencies. Regularly check for leaks, avoid disposing of grease down the sink, and have your system inspected by a professional plumber at least once a year.
